/** * Returns the named disk store factory as a string. For use only by {@link * DiskStoreHelper#diskStoreFactoryToString(String, DiskStoreFactory)}. */ protected static synchronized String diskStoreFactoryToString( String diskStoreName, DiskStoreFactory f) { DiskStore da = ((DiskStoreFactoryImpl)f).getDiskStoreAttributes(); return diskStoreToString(diskStoreName, da); }
((DiskStoreFactoryImpl) dsf).getDiskStoreAttributes(), false, null, true, upgradeVersionOnly, offlineValidate, offlineCompacting, needsOplogs);
private static DiskStoreImpl createForOffline(String dsName, File[] dsDirs, boolean offlineCompacting, boolean offlineValidate, boolean upgradeVersionOnly, long maxOplogSize, boolean needsOplogs, boolean offlineModify) throws Exception { if (dsDirs == null) { dsDirs = new File[] { new File("") }; } // need a cache so create a loner ds Properties props = new Properties(); props.setProperty("locators", ""); props.setProperty("mcast-port", "0"); props.setProperty("cache-xml-file", ""); DistributedSystem ds = DistributedSystem.connect(props); offlineDS = ds; Cache c = com.gemstone.gemfire.cache.CacheFactory.create(ds); offlineCache = c; com.gemstone.gemfire.cache.DiskStoreFactory dsf = c .createDiskStoreFactory(); dsf.setDiskDirs(dsDirs); if (offlineCompacting && maxOplogSize != -1L) { dsf.setMaxOplogSize(maxOplogSize); } DiskStoreImpl dsi = new DiskStoreImpl(c, dsName, ((DiskStoreFactoryImpl) dsf).getDiskStoreAttributes(), false, null, true, upgradeVersionOnly, offlineValidate, offlineCompacting, needsOplogs, offlineModify); ((GemFireCacheImpl) c).addDiskStore(dsi); return dsi; }
((DiskStoreFactoryImpl) dsf).getDiskStoreAttributes(), false, null, true, upgradeVersionOnly, offlineValidate, offlineCompacting, needsOplogs);
((DiskStoreFactoryImpl) dsf).getDiskStoreAttributes(), false, null, true, upgradeVersionOnly, offlineValidate, offlineCompacting, needsOplogs);
((DiskStoreFactoryImpl) dsf).getDiskStoreAttributes(), false, null, true, upgradeVersionOnly, offlineValidate, offlineCompacting, needsOplogs);
DiskStore da = ((DiskStoreFactoryImpl)f).getDiskStoreAttributes(); if (da.getAllowForceCompaction() != d.getAllowForceCompaction() || da.getAutoCompact() != d.getAutoCompact() ||